Question : Three boxes of capacities 24 kg, 36 kg, and 84 kg are filled with three varieties of wheat A, B, and C respectively. All three boxes were emptied, the three types of wheat were thoroughly mixed, and the mixture was put back in the three boxes. How many kilograms of type A wheat would be in the third box (in kg)?
Option 1: 10 kg
Option 2: 12 kg
Option 3: 14 kg
Option 4: 16 kg
Correct Answer: 14 kg
Solution :
The mixture of A, B and C, according to the capacities of the boxes they were in, is in a ratio of
Part of A in the mixture
According to the capacity of the third box, the amount of type A wheat in the third box
Hence, the correct answer is 14 kg.
